Satellite communications and navigation systems
Authors: ---
ISBN: 1281142778 9786611142773 0387475249 0387475222 1441942920 Year: 2008 Publisher: New York : Springer,

Abstract

Satellite Communications and Navigation Systems publishes the proceedings of the 2006 Tyrrhenian International Workshop on Digital Communications. The book focuses on the integration of communication and navigation systems in satellites.

Technology trends in wireless communications
Authors: ---
ISBN: 1580536387 9781580536387 9781580533522 1580533523 Year: 2003 Publisher: Boston Artech House

Loading...
Export citation

Choose an application

Bookmark

Abstract

Whether gaming, constant communications and connectivity, or streaming video and audio is the future killer app that keeps consumers reaching for mobile devices, you can turn to this book for the hands-on technology details you need to know to prepare yourself and your organizations for tomorrow's world of wireless multimedia. The books includes in-depth discussions on the hottest topics in this area, including AAA, multiple access protocols, IPv6 and adaptive technologies. Such resource management strategies as power control, user admission techniques, and congestion control are fully explained, helping you design wireless multimedia systems that provide the required degree of quality of service by effectively utilizing limited radio resources.

Personal Satellite Services : Second International ICST Conference, PSATS 2010, Rome, Italy, February 4-5, 2010. Revised Selected Papers
Authors: --- --- ---
ISBN: 9783642136184 9783642136177 9783642136191 Year: 2010 Publisher: Berlin, Heidelberg Springer

Loading...
Export citation

Choose an application

Bookmark

Abstract

This book constitutes the thoroughly refereed post-conference proceedings of the Second International ICST Conference on Personal Satellite Services, PSATS 2010, held in Rome, Italy, Februray 2010. The conference included a keynote speech, 4 regular technical tracks and 4 special sessions consisting of 33 high-quality scientific papers. These cover various topics such as Satellite Communications: Coding and Modulations, Multimedia Integration, Satellite Network: Quality of Service and Architectures and Applications and Services, as well as Delay-Tolerant Networks, Quantum Satellite Communications, Access Quality Processing and Applications of Satellite Imagery.

A Roadmap to Future Space Connectivity : Satellite and Interplanetary Networks
Authors: --- --- --- ---
ISBN: 3031307623 3031307615 Year: 2023 Publisher: Cham : Springer International Publishing : Imprint: Springer,

Loading...
Export citation

Choose an application

Bookmark

Abstract

This book provides an overview of the latest R&D advancements in the field of ICT technologies inherent to a New Space vision. The book presents a system-level and technology-level description of future space networking and communications. The authors also expand the vision to interplanetary networks. The book spans hardware and software technologies for future space communication networks, also considering very modern paradigms like quantum technologies and Softwarization. In the book, the word “space” is intended in a wider sense than the usual “satellite communications”, including new and partially unexplored fields like quantum space communications, interplanetary communications, and extra-terrestrial Radio Access Networks (RANs). The book includes applications including Internet of Space Things, Tactile Internet/Digital twins for Space and discusses future challenges like those involved by the concept of “sustainable Space”. Provides an overview of the latest R&D advancements in the field of ICT technologies inherent to a New Space vision; Considers visions and perspectives of space technology, including a through overview of satellite communications; Presents a system-level overview of future space networking and communications.
